About R and G Club Lake

R and G Club Lake invites visitors to experience a peaceful retreat in Grayson County, Texas. This modest lake spans a cozy area that encourages quiet outdoor enjoyment. Its shallow waters create a unique environment for those seeking a calm setting close to nature. The lake's proximity to towns like Denison and Pottsboro adds convenience without sacrificing tranquility. Surrounded by the natural backdrop of Eisenhower State Park and Lake Texoma State Park, the lake offers a subtle connection to larger protected areas. While it is not deep, the lake's size and setting provide a distinct charm for visitors looking to unwind or explore the outdoors in this region of Texas.
